PROCEDURE
实验过程
To a solution of 5-bromo-2-iodobenzoic acid (1-1, 500 mg, 1.529 mmol, 1.0 equiv) in dichloromethane (8 mL) was added catalytic DMF (0.012 mL, 0.153 mmol, 0.1 equiv) and oxalyl chloride (0.161 mL, 1.835 mmol, 1.2 equiv) at 0° C. The reaction mixture was stirred for 1 hour and concentrated. The crude residue was dissolved in dichloromethane (15 mL) and to the reaction was added 3,4-dimethoxybenzylamine (281 mg, 1.682 mmol, 1.2 equiv), and TEA (0.682 mL, 4.59 mmol, 3.0 equiv) at 0° C. After stirring for 10 min, the mixture was removed from the cold bath, diluted with DCM and washed with water. The organic phase was dried over Na2SO4, filtered and concentrated. The crude material was purified by gradient elution on silica gel (0 to 100% EtOAc in hexanes) to afford the product (1-2) as a tan solid. ESI+ MS [M+H]− C16H15BrINO3: 476.9 found, 476.1 required.
